前端开发师怎么赚钱

前端开发师怎么赚钱

在现代科技驱动的世界中,前端开发师通过自由职业、全职工作、创业和技能培训等多种方式实现盈利。自由职业尤其为开发师提供了灵活性和收入的多样性。通过参与平台如Upwork或Freelancer,开发者可以接触到来自全球的客户,执行项目以换取报酬。自由职业不仅让开发师能够选择自己感兴趣的项目,还可以设置自己的工作时间和地点。这种工作模式的自由和灵活性吸引了许多希望平衡工作和生活的开发师。然而,自由职业者需要自行承担客户获取和项目管理的责任,这对时间管理和沟通技能提出了更高的要求。了解自由职业的市场需求并不断提升自身技能,可以帮助开发者在竞争激烈的市场中脱颖而出并获得更高的收入。

一、自由职业

自由职业是前端开发师赚钱的一种热门方式,借助互联网的便利,开发师可以通过在线平台接触全球客户,获得项目机会。自由职业的关键在于技能展示和客户获取。开发者可以通过建立个人网站或在线作品集展示自己的项目经验和专业技能,以吸引潜在客户。有效的网络营销和自我推广是成功的关键,参与社交媒体和专业论坛可以提高可见度和影响力。平台如Upwork、Freelancer和Fiverr提供了多样化的项目选择,开发师可以根据自己的兴趣和专长选择合适的项目。为了在这些平台上脱颖而出,前端开发师需要不断更新技能,紧跟技术趋势,如React、Vue.js和Angular等热门框架。此外,与客户保持良好的沟通和及时交付项目也是赢得长期合作和推荐的关键。

二、全职工作

全职工作是前端开发师获取稳定收入的另一重要途径。在科技公司、初创企业或传统企业中担任前端开发职位,提供了稳定的薪资和职业发展机会。选择合适的公司和项目对职业成长至关重要。开发师可以在招聘网站如LinkedIn、Indeed和Glassdoor上搜索职位,研究企业文化和项目类型,以找到最符合自己兴趣和职业目标的职位。全职工作不仅提供了技术提升的机会,还可能有丰厚的福利,如健康保险、退休计划和带薪休假等。此外,全职工作往往提供团队协作的机会,开发师可以从同事和上级身上学习新技能,拓宽视野。在工作中,开发师需要保持对新技术的敏感性,积极参与公司内部培训和学习项目,以提升自身竞争力和职业价值。

三、创业

创业是一种具有挑战性但潜在回报丰厚的赚钱方式。前端开发师可以创办自己的公司或开发产品,以实现财务自由和个人价值。创业的成功关键在于创新和市场洞察力。开发师需要识别市场需求和痛点,开发具有独特价值的产品或服务。创业初期,资金和资源可能有限,因此合理的商业计划和有效的资源管理是成功的基础。开发师可以利用自身的技术能力开发产品原型,测试市场反应,并根据反馈不断迭代和优化产品。除了技术能力,创业者还需要具备良好的商业头脑,理解市场营销、财务管理和客户关系等方面的知识。通过建立合作伙伴关系和寻求投资者支持,开发师可以获得更多资源和机会,实现创业梦想。

四、技能培训与教育

技能培训和教育也是前端开发师赚钱的有效途径。随着技术的快速发展,企业和个人对前端开发技能的需求不断增长,开发师可以通过培训课程和在线教育平台分享自己的知识和经验。成为讲师或课程开发者需要良好的沟通能力和深厚的技术积累。开发师可以在Udemy、Coursera等平台上发布自己的课程,或者通过线下培训机构开展教学活动。优秀的课程内容和教学方法是吸引学员的关键,开发师需要根据学员的需求和水平设计课程,提供实用的学习材料和练习。此外,通过撰写技术博客或出版专业书籍,开发师也可以建立个人品牌,提高影响力和收入。

五、咨询与顾问服务

前端开发师可以提供咨询和顾问服务,帮助企业解决技术难题和优化项目流程。成功的顾问需要具备丰富的项目经验和行业知识,能够为客户提供切实可行的解决方案。开发师可以通过建立专业网络和参加行业活动,扩展人脉和获取咨询机会。在咨询过程中,开发师需要深入了解客户的需求和业务目标,提供定制化的建议和指导。有效的沟通和问题解决能力是成功咨询的重要因素。此外,顾问还可以参与项目管理和团队建设,帮助企业提高整体效率和业绩。通过提供高质量的服务和建立良好的客户关系,开发师可以在咨询行业中获得声誉和回报。

六、开源项目与赞助

参与开源项目不仅能够提升技术能力和行业影响力,还可以通过赞助和捐款获得经济回报。开源项目需要开发者投入时间和精力,持续改进和维护。通过贡献代码、修复漏洞和开发新功能,开发师可以展示自己的能力和创意。开源社区中的积极参与者往往能够获得行业认可和职业机会。此外,许多公司和组织提供对优秀开源项目的赞助和资助,开发师可以通过这些途径获得收入。在选择开源项目时,开发师应考虑项目的长期价值和社区活跃度,确保自己的努力能够带来持久的影响和收益。通过参与开源,开发师不仅可以获得经济收益,还能够在行业中建立自己的声誉和影响力。

七、网络营销与个人品牌建设

网络营销和个人品牌建设是前端开发师扩大影响力和增加收入的重要策略。通过博客、社交媒体和视频平台,开发师可以分享自己的专业见解和项目经验,吸引更多的关注和合作机会。个人品牌的建立需要持之以恒的努力和战略规划,开发师应明确自己的定位和目标,持续提供有价值的内容和服务。通过参与行业会议和活动,开发师可以提高自己的知名度,建立专业网络。与其他行业专家合作和交流,也能够拓宽视野和获得灵感。在个人品牌建设过程中,开发师应保持专业形象和诚信,以赢得信任和尊重。成功的个人品牌不仅能够带来直接的经济收益,还能为开发师的职业发展提供更多的机会和支持。

通过多样化的收入来源和不断提升自身技能,前端开发师可以在竞争激烈的市场中实现职业成功和财务自由。无论是选择自由职业、全职工作、创业还是教育,开发师都需要保持对技术和市场的敏感性,积极探索和把握新的机会。

相关问答FAQs:

前端开发师怎么赚钱?

前端开发师在现代互联网行业中扮演着至关重要的角色,他们负责创建用户在浏览器中直接看到和互动的部分。随着技术的不断发展和企业对用户体验的重视,前端开发师的需求也在不断增加,随之而来的是他们的收入水平。前端开发师通过多种方式赚钱,以下是一些主要的途径。

1. 全职工作

许多前端开发师选择在公司中担任全职职位。大型企业和初创公司都需要前端开发师来维护和开发他们的网站和应用程序。全职前端开发师通常享有稳定的薪资和福利,例如医疗保险、带薪假期和退休计划等。

在全职工作中,前端开发师的薪资水平因地区、公司规模和个人经验而异。一线城市如北京、上海和深圳的薪资通常较高,而在小型企业或二线城市,薪资可能相对较低。

2. 自由职业

自由职业是前端开发师另一个受欢迎的赚钱方式。许多开发师选择在自由职业平台上接项目,如Upwork、Freelancer和Fiverr等。这种方式的灵活性更高,开发师可以选择自己感兴趣的项目,设定自己的工作时间和价格。

自由职业的收入也有很大差异,取决于项目的复杂性、客户的预算和开发师的经验。通过积累良好的客户评价和作品集,自由职业者能够提高他们的收费标准,从而增加收入。

3. 承接外包项目

除了在自由职业平台上工作,前端开发师还可以通过与公司或团队合作承接外包项目。这种模式通常涉及与企业建立合作关系,负责特定的项目或任务。外包工作可能包括网站重构、应用开发或特定功能的实现。

外包项目的收益通常与全职工作相当,有时甚至更高,尤其是当项目紧急或需要特定技能时。承接外包项目的关键在于建立良好的客户关系和保持高质量的工作标准。

4. 开设在线课程或写作

对于那些拥有丰富知识和经验的前端开发师来说,开设在线课程或撰写技术文章也是一种有效的赚钱方式。许多平台如Udemy、Coursera和个人博客都允许开发师分享他们的知识。

通过开设课程,前端开发师可以分享他们的技能和经验,帮助新手学习前端开发的基本知识。课程销售可以为开发师带来可观的被动收入。而撰写技术文章则可以通过广告、赞助或付费订阅等方式实现盈利。

5. 创建和销售数字产品

前端开发师可以利用他们的技术技能创建数字产品,如模板、主题、插件或工具,并通过在线市场进行销售。许多网站如ThemeForest、CodeCanyon和TemplateMonster允许开发者上传和销售他们的产品。

这种方式的好处在于,一旦产品开发完成,开发师可以通过多次销售获得持续的收入。成功的数字产品不仅可以带来直接的销售收入,还可以提升开发师的个人品牌,吸引更多客户。

6. 技术咨询

随着经验的积累,前端开发师可以向企业提供技术咨询服务。这种服务通常包括技术架构设计、项目评估、团队培训等。技术咨询通常按小时或按项目收费,收入可观。

前端开发师在咨询行业的成功,依赖于他们的专业知识、行业经验和解决复杂问题的能力。建立良好的行业声誉和人际网络可以帮助开发师获得更多的咨询机会。

7. 参与开源项目

参与开源项目不仅能提升前端开发师的技术水平,还能为他们开辟新的收入来源。许多开源项目通过捐赠、赞助或提供增值服务来获取资金。前端开发师可以通过贡献代码、文档或设计来参与其中。

参与开源项目的好处在于,开发师可以在全球范围内建立人际网络,吸引潜在客户或雇主的关注。同时,开源项目的经验也能增强开发师的简历,提高他们的市场竞争力。

8. 网络营销和品牌推广

前端开发师可以利用他们的技能,帮助企业进行网络营销和品牌推广。许多公司需要开发师创建和维护其在线形象,包括网站设计、SEO优化和社交媒体管理。

通过为企业提供这些服务,前端开发师不仅能赚取收入,还能扩大自己的专业网络,获取更多的业务机会。

9. 参与技术社区活动

参与技术社区活动,如黑客松、编程比赛和技术会议,不仅能提升开发师的技术能力,还可能带来奖金、赞助或合作机会。这些活动通常吸引了许多技术爱好者和企业,提供了一个展示自己技能的平台。

通过在这些活动中表现出色,前端开发师可以获得行业内的认可,进而吸引更多的项目和就业机会。

10. 持续学习与提升技能

前端开发领域技术更新迅速,开发师需要不断学习新技术和工具,以保持竞争力。通过参加培训、阅读专业书籍和在线课程,开发师可以不断提升自己的技能水平,进而提高收入潜力。

在技术快速变化的环境中,具备最新技能的前端开发师通常能获得更高的薪资和更多的就业机会。

前端开发师在这个充满机遇的行业中,可以通过多种途径实现自己的职业目标和财务自由。无论是选择全职工作、自由职业还是其他方式,持续学习和提升技能都是关键。

对于前端开发师来说,选择适合自己的道路,利用自身的技能和资源,不断探索新的机会,将有助于他们在这个竞争激烈的领域中取得成功。

推荐 极狐GitLab代码托管平台,适合前端开发师进行项目管理和协作。GitLab官网: https://dl.gitlab.cn/zcwxx2rw 

原创文章,作者:DevSecOps,如若转载,请注明出处:https://devops.gitlab.cn/archives/143364

(0)
DevSecOpsDevSecOps
上一篇 2024 年 8 月 6 日
下一篇 2024 年 8 月 6 日

相关推荐

  • 前端网页开发如何插入视频

    在前端网页开发中插入视频可以通过多种方式来实现,例如使用HTML5的<video>标签、嵌入YouTube或Vimeo视频、使用JavaScript库或框架、以及结合C…

    1天前
    0
  • 后端开发如何与前端交互

    在后端开发与前端交互的过程中,通过API接口、数据格式一致性、实时通信、跨域请求解决方案是关键。API接口是最重要的,因为它们定义了前端和后端之间的通信规则。API接口通过定义请求…

    1天前
    0
  • 银行用内网前端如何开发

    银行用内网前端如何开发这个问题可以简单回答为:安全性、性能优化、用户体验、合规性。其中,安全性是最重要的,银行内网系统必须确保数据传输和存储的安全。为了实现高安全性,开发者可以采用…

    1天前
    0
  • 黑马线上前端如何开发

    黑马线上前端开发的核心要点包括:掌握HTML、CSS和JavaScript、熟练使用前端框架和库、理解响应式设计、具备跨浏览器兼容性的知识、了解前端工具链、掌握基本的前后端分离开发…

    1天前
    0
  • 前端开发如何筛选公司人员

    前端开发如何筛选公司人员?前端开发筛选公司人员的关键是通过技术能力、团队协作能力、问题解决能力等方面进行全面评估。技术能力是最重要的一环,前端开发涉及HTML、CSS、JavaSc…

    1天前
    0
  • 前端开发30岁学如何

    前端开发30岁学如何? 前端开发在30岁学是完全可行的、学习前端开发需要一定的时间和毅力、实际项目经验至关重要、持续学习和更新技术是必不可少的。 30岁学习前端开发并不晚,最关键的…

    1天前
    0
  • 前端开发如何介绍产品文案

    前端开发介绍产品文案的方法包括:简明扼要、用户至上、视觉吸引力、互动性强、SEO优化。其中,简明扼要是最为重要的一点。一个好的产品文案应当用最少的文字传达最核心的信息,使用户在最短…

    1天前
    0
  • 网站前端开发就业如何

    网站前端开发就业前景广阔、薪资待遇较高、职业发展路径清晰。在互联网快速发展的今天,前端开发人员需求旺盛,企业对用户体验的重视程度增加,推动了前端开发的就业市场。前端开发不仅是技术岗…

    1天前
    0
  • 如何高效自学前端开发

    高效自学前端开发需要明确学习目标、选择合适的学习资源、制定详细的学习计划、实践项目驱动学习、寻求社区帮助、注重代码质量和持续学习。明确学习目标可以帮助你集中精力,避免在大量的信息中…

    1天前
    0
  • 前端人员如何快速开发后台

    前端人员可以通过使用前端框架、利用UI组件库、采用代码生成工具、学习后端基础知识、集成第三方服务等方法来快速开发后台。其中,使用前端框架(如React、Vue、Angular)是最…

    1天前
    0

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

GitLab下载安装
联系站长
联系站长
分享本页
返回顶部